FDA Compares Dissolvable Tobacco to Candy
2/5/2010

Dr. Lawrence Deyton, director of the The Food and Drug Administration's Center for Tobacco Products, wrote to R.J. Reynolds Tobacco Co. and Star Scientific Inc. on Monday voicing concern over smokeless products that are consumed like breath mints but made from finely milled tobacco. "CTP is concerned that children and adolescents may find dissolvable tobacco products particularly appealing, given the brightly colored packaging, candy-like appearance and easily concealable size of many of these products," Dr. Deyton told the companies.

Source: Associated Press
